NEW YORK – The Labrador Retriever has claimed the title of America’s top dog for the 19th consecutive year, according to a recent announcement from the American Kennel Club. But this year’s ranking of the nation’s most popular pooches also included some surprising upsets.
The German Shepherd unseated the Yorkshire Terrier for the title of the runner-up, attaining a level of popularity the breed hasn’t seen in more than 30 years.
“Labs have been America’s top dog for nearly two decades due to their loyal and gentle nature,” said Lisa Peterson, a spokesperson for the AKC. “But the German Shepherd dog has gained ground recently, quite possibly due to the increased attention they receive for their security efforts at home and abroad.”
Based on 2009 registration statistics, the AKC ranks five small-breed dogs among its top 10 list, which includes the Yorkshire Terrier at No. 3, the Beagle at No. 5, the Bulldog and Dachshund trailing at No. 7 and No. 8 respectively, and the Shih Tzu rounding out the list at No. 10.
With even more detailed demographics, smaller dogs emerge as a popular trend, especially in urban areas.
In New York, Philadelphia, Oakland, and Tampa, the Yorkshire Terrier reigned as the coolest canine in the city, but star power might have influenced the rise of the bulldog in Los Angeles. Celebrities such as Adam Sandler, Kelly Osborne and John Legend owning the wrinkled pooch may have triggered the breed’s popularity in the region, speculates the AKC, which also placed the bulldog as No. 2 in San Diego.
Interestingly, the Bull Terrier ranked No. 1 in Newark, NJ, where the overall violent crime rate is 1.64 times the national average per capita, according to CityRating.com. While Bull Terriers are known for being great guard dogs, this same spirit of “protecting” contributed to high rankings for service dogs, who garnered four of the top 10 breed spots.
German Shepherds, Labradors, Beagles, and Golden Retrievers, ranked No. 4, are breeds used by law enforcement, military, and homeland security personnel for tasks ranging from border patrol, bomb, and narcotics detection, to searching for missing persons and tracking down fugitives.
“The loyalty, intelligence, and hardworking nature which make these breeds desirable as K-9 partners in the field also contribute to their status as valuable companions in the hearts of dog owners around the nation,” Peterson said.
For the German Shepherd, this desirability meant that the faithful dog turned up in more families’ homes than any other breed in many cities, including Detroit, Memphis, Honolulu, Miami, and Providence.
“Hailed as the world’s leading police, guard and military dog, this energetic and fun-loving breed is a loyal family pet, ideal companion, and dependable K-9 partner when duty calls,” Peterson said of the German Shepherd.
Also making the 2009 AKC’s list of the most popular dogs in the U.S. was the Poodle, which ranked No. 9.
